Our Community: Board of Trustees

Parents are welcome to attend and provide input at monthly meetings of the Spruce Street School Board of Trustees. The Board is responsible for the educational, financial, and legal well-being of the school. The Board includes current parents, alumni-parents, staff, and community members. Board members are elected for two-year terms. Download our Annual Report.


Mary-lynn Ballew (Development Committee Chair) is parent of two Spruce Street School students. Mary-lynn enjoys participating in the school community, entertaining friends and family, creating visual art, and doing outdoor activities.

 

 

 


Karen Campbell is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. Karen teaches 3-6 year olds at The Learning Tree Montessori School on Capitol Hill. She is also a Washington state certified teacher for K-8 and has been in the education field for 13 years. When not involved with family or work she likes to bike around her neighborhood, play soccer, watch baseball and drink coffee in the early morning with a good book.

 


Paul Carr (Vice President) is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. Paul leads the Healthcare Properties team at CB Richard Ellis' Seattle office. Paul helps hospitals, clinics, labs, and investors buy, sell, or lease health care related properties in the Puget Sound region. Prior to his real estate profession, Paul was a regional manager for a national health care provider. Paul has undergraduate and graduate degrees from Stanford and UW, and he enjoys skiing, cycling, hiking, and sailing his schooner-canoe.

 


Simon Daniels (Parent Association Treasurer) is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. Simon works for Microsoft, as a lead program manager in the Windows International group where he is responsible for the company's typefaces. He's served on the board of the non-profit Society of Typographic Aficionados (www.typecon.com) and was recently elected to the board of the Association Typographique Internationale (www.atypi.org) - both organizations organize annual typography conferences, and advocate on behalf of typeface designers.

 


Steve Griggs (Secretary) is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. Steve holds an undergraduate degree in Saxophone Performance from the University of Illinois, an MBA in Management Information Systems from Pace University, and a Certificate in Arts Management from the University of Washington. Steve has worked in clinical research systems at Pfizer, Immunex, at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center. He continues to perform jazz in local clubs and has released three CDs on his record label Hip City Music.

 


Courtney Hashimoto is a parent of a Spruce Street School alumni. He served as Board Treasurer for five years and is still on the Finance Committee. Courtney has worked for Washington Mutual Bank for four years and has recently assumed a new position as the National Credit Manager for Specialty Finance, a new business line. Courtney's hobbies include playing guitar and singing, physical fitness and cooking.

 

 


Henryk Hiller is a parent of a Spruce Street School alumni. He is an attorney, currently serving as vice-president at Knowledge Mosaic LLC, a company publishing legal research web sites. He has also taught sociology at Seattle University, the University of Washington, and Highline Community College. His daughter, Sienna, attended Spruce Street for 6 years.

 

 


Valerie Kampe (Treasurer and Finance Committee Chair) is a parent of two Spruce Street School students. Valerie brings 20+ years of investment experience to her work on Spruce Street School's board. She has consulted to public and corporate pension plans; managed mutual funds; directed portfolios for individuals, families, trusts, and foundations; and was the chief financial officer of an import company. She previously served as treasurer on the board of a non-profit childcare center. A Chartered Financial Analyst, Valerie recently co-founded Kaufman Kampe Advisors LLC, an investment and financial planning firm.

 


Peggy Pahl is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. She is also a Senior Deputy Prosecuting Attorney for King County, working in the Civil Division. Her legal work focuses on issues related to municipal finance, the enforcement of civil rights, real estate, and bankruptcy. Peggy has worked as a volunteer coordinator and administrative director for Safeplace, a rape crisis/battered women program in Olympia. She has also served a board member for Safeplace and the Olympia YWCA. She'd rather be playing soccer, knitting or doing yoga.

 


Marianne Picha works as the 4th - 8th grade Division Head at Seattle Country Day School. She has been a division head there for the past three years. Prior to that, Marianne worked at Lakeside School as Director of Communications, as well as a teacher, advisor, and college counselor. She also worked as an administrator and dorm parent at Annie Wright School in Tacoma. Marianne earned a BA from Western Washington University in Communications and an MA from Antioch in Business Management. She likes kids, cooking, cross-country skiing, and being with family.

 


Adam Rauch is a parent of a Spruce Street School student. He grew up in Cleveland, went to Northwestern University, and came out to Seattle to work in the software field. He is currently a partner at LabKey Software, a consulting company focused on building systems that help scientists collect, analyze, and share research data. His hobbies include playing bass & singing in a bluegrass band, snowboarding, biking, and traveling with his family.

 


Kate Schultz (President) is a parent of two Spruce Street School alumni. She served on the board of KapKa School for 7 years and is currently on their personnel committee. In her previous life she was a physical therapist and currently works part time for husband Jim's business Online Banking Report. She loves to walk her Vizsla Iowa, play tennis & racquetball, travel, and read.

 

 


Stephen Starling (Facilities Committee Chair) is a parent of a Spruce Street School student and alumni. Stephen is the Design Principal for Schreiber Starling & Lane Architects where his firm provides public sector architecture with a particular emphasis on higher education facilities.
